A very stock type question, sorry to bother, but has anyone mixed Magister Militum 10mm Huns with the Old Glory 10mm Huns? I have a few OG Huns and I'm looking to add some variation. If the Magister ones are nicer I'll make them the bulk of the force. I realize 10mm forgives alot but I thought I'd check first for the heck of it. I have some Magister 15's and I'm very pleased with their stuff in that scale. |

I can only address Gauls but assuming they run generally the same, Magister Millitum and Pendraken mix together perfectly however both are a bit too small to fit well with OG. Magister Millitum is a hair larger than Pendraken in some cases and might, for the infantry, mix well. For both MM and Pendraken, the cavalry is noticeably smaller than OG's. I have found that AIM/GFI fits OK with OG and use them to add to stands where two of the strips don't fill the base as much as I'd prefer. |

You are going to have a bit of a horse problem. We used a pony for all of the ancients ranges (it was the hores of the ancient world) and it will look a little small compared with some other horses from other manufacturers.
